What is Microcement?

Microcement, also known as micro concrete, is a thin, self-leveling cement-based coating applied in multiple layers. Its thin profile (typically only 2-3mm thick) allows it to be applied over existing surfaces, making it ideal for renovations and minimizing disruption. Unlike traditional concrete, its smooth, polished finish offers a sophisticated and contemporary aesthetic. This makes it a perfect choice for creating modern fireplaces with clean lines and a minimalist look.

Why Choose Microcement for Your Fireplace?

There are many compelling reasons to choose microcement for your fireplace project:

Versatility and Design Freedom:

  • Customizable Colors and Finishes: Microcement offers a virtually limitless palette of colors and finishes. From subtle neutrals to bold, vibrant hues, you can tailor your fireplace to perfectly match your existing décor. You can even achieve textured effects, mimicking natural stone or other materials.
  • Seamless Application: The seamless application of microcement eliminates grout lines, creating a clean and elegant appearance. This is especially beneficial for modern fireplace designs that emphasize minimalism.
  • Suitable for Various Styles: While perfect for modern homes, microcement’s adaptability extends to rustic, industrial, and even traditional settings. The finish can be adjusted to complement any style.

Durability and Longevity:

  • High Strength and Durability: Microcement is incredibly strong and durable, capable of withstanding high temperatures and daily wear and tear.
  • Water and Stain Resistant: Its non-porous nature makes it resistant to water damage and staining, ensuring your fireplace remains beautiful for years to come.
  • Easy Maintenance: Cleaning a microcement fireplace is straightforward, requiring only regular dusting or wiping with a damp cloth.

Cost-Effectiveness:

While the initial investment may seem higher than some traditional materials, the long-term cost-effectiveness of microcement is undeniable. Its durability and low maintenance needs translate to significant savings over time. Furthermore, its ability to be applied over existing surfaces often reduces the cost of demolition and reconstruction.

Designing Your Microcement Fireplace: Considerations and Inspiration

Before embarking on your project, consider these key aspects:

  • Fireplace Type: Microcement can be used on various fireplace types, including traditional masonry fireplaces, gas fireplaces, and electric fireplaces. However, ensure proper ventilation and safety measures are in place for gas and wood-burning fireplaces.
  • Color and Texture: Explore different color samples and textures to find the perfect match for your home's aesthetic. Consult with a professional microcement installer for expert guidance.
  • Surrounding Area: Consider how the fireplace will integrate with the surrounding wall and flooring. A cohesive design approach will create a stunning focal point.

Maintaining Your Microcement Fireplace

Maintaining your microcement fireplace is easy. Regular dusting and occasional wiping with a damp cloth are usually sufficient. Avoid using abrasive cleaners or harsh chemicals, as these could damage the surface. For more stubborn stains, consult your installer for cleaning recommendations.
